This role is part of the Operations team tasked with supporting Clinical and Commercial production across multiple sites.
AstraZeneca is looking for an Associate Director Technical Project Management to join our team. You will oversee technology projects from initiation through completion ensuring alignment with our established project management methodology. Reporting to the Director Business Planning and Operations you will collaborate with the Director Business Systems to lead successful project .
You Will:
Organize the development work queue schedule releases and manage risks associated with projects
Responsible for project scope and goals involving all relevant team members and ensuring technical feasibility for technology rollout and integrations projects.
Establish processes to ensure compliance with internal standards tracking mechanisms vendor service level agreements including maintaining all technical and contractual documentation.
Manage the project delivery within timelines scope and budget.
Ensure all product activities comply with relevant regulatory requirements and AstraZenecas internal policies.
Create detailed project or business plans to ensure clarity of deliverables and timing including identifying drivers for each action item.
Promote a culture of collaboration cooperation crossfunctional inclusion excellence to become a highperforming team.
Lead change management efforts to improve adoption of new products and technology solutions providing training support and communication partners at all levels.
You Have:
Eight 8 years with BS/BA or six 6 years with MS/MA in Life Sciences Biotechnology in Information Technology Computer Science Engineering or a related field.
Five 5 years of technical project management experience.
Experience with all phases of project management with expertise across a variety of technology project areas in supply chain manufacturing quality operations and clinical systems.
Experience managing healthcarerelated projects and patientcentric programs within pharma biotech or cell therapy is required.
Prior experience with any of the following applications: Cell orchestration ERP MES LIMS and Labeling
Project management certification (PMO) is desired.
Communicate and build relationships with a broad spectrum of audiences at all organizational levels
Experience working with teams and managing complex programs in a regulated and enterprise level.
The annual base salary for this position ranges from $114525 to $171787. However base pay offered may vary depending on multiple individualized factors including market location jobrelated knowledge skills and experience. In addition our positions offer a shortterm incentive bonus opportunity; eligibility to participate in our equitybased longterm incentive program (salaried roles) to receive a retirement contribution (hourly roles) and commission payment eligibility (sales roles).
